What is an Amex Virtual Assistant?

An Amex Virtual Assistant is an AI-powered digital assistant provided by American Express to help customers with their account-related queries and tasks online. The virtual assistant can assist with checking balances, making payments, monitoring transactions, and answering questions about card benefits and services. It is available 24/7 through the American Express website and mobile app, offering quick and secure support without the need to speak to a live representative. This service is designed to provide convenient, efficient customer service for basic account needs.

The Executive Assistant will provide high-level administrative, operational, and project support to the Director of Enterprise Identity and the broader EID leadership team. This role is the operational backbone of a fast-paced technical organization owning authentication and authorization systems (Smart Authentication, OAuth/OIDC infrastructure, SAF, identity modernization). The ideal candidate is proactive, discreet, technically curious, and able to translate ambiguous priorities into structured execution.

Required Qualifications

       5+ years of executive administrative experience supporting Director-level or above leaders, ideally in technology, financial services, or a regulated enterprise environment.

       Demonstrated mastery of Microsoft 365 (Outlook, Teams, PowerPoint, Excel, SharePoint) and modern collaboration tools (Slack, Confluence, Jira).

       Strong written and verbal communication skills with the ability to draft executive-level correspondence.

       Proven ability to manage multiple competing priorities under pressure with high accuracy.

       Demonstrated discretion handling confidential, regulatory, and personnel information.

       Proficiency with corporate travel and expense systems (Concur or equivalent).

       High school diploma required; Bachelor's degree preferred.

Preferred Qualifications

       Prior experience in financial services, payments, or a similarly regulated industry.

       Familiarity with technology org rhythms: agile ceremonies, release calendars, on-call schedules, and incident communications.

       Working understanding of identity/security concepts (SSO, MFA, OAuth) sufficient to triage stakeholder requests intelligently - not a technical role, but technical fluency is a strong plus.

       Experience supporting a manager with a portfolio of side ventures and personal LLCs (clean separation of corporate vs. personal scope).

       Bilingual English/Spanish is a plus, given the South Florida hub.

       Notary public certification (FL) is a plus.

Calendar & Scheduling

       Own complex calendar management across multiple time zones for the Director and key leaders.

       Triage meeting requests, resolve conflicts, and protect deep-work blocks.

       Coordinate recurring leadership cadences: 1:1s, staff meetings, skip-levels, and cross-org reviews.

Communications & Stakeholder Management

       Draft, proofread, and route executive-level communications (email, Slack, decks, memos).

       Serve as a trusted liaison between the Director and internal/external stakeholders, including senior leadership, partner orgs (Atwork, Commercial Space, Risk), and external vendors.

       Handle sensitive information with absolute discretion (HR matters, compliance issues, vendor negotiations).

Travel & Expense

       Plan domestic and international travel, including agendas, ground transport, and contingency planning.

       Manage expense reports, reconciliations, and corporate card compliance per AmEx T&E policy.

Meeting & Workshop Operations

       Plan and execute logistics for offsites, multi-day workshops (e.g., Identity Modernization 3-Day Workshop), and town halls.

       Prepare agendas, pre-reads, and materials; capture decisions and action items; drive follow-through.

       Coordinate AV, catering, room booking, and remote-participant experience.

Project & Operational Support

       Track action items, OKRs, and initiative status across the EID portfolio.

       Support contractor onboarding/offboarding logistics (e.g., vendor transitions, access provisioning coordination with HR/IT).

       Assist with performance review cycle logistics, talent reviews, and team events.

       Maintain organizational artifacts: org charts, distribution lists, SharePoint/Confluence spaces, and team playbooks.

Budget & Vendor Coordination

       Support PO creation, invoice tracking, and vendor onboarding workflows.

       Partner with Finance on budget tracking, reforecasts, and quarterly reviews.
